MyBatis高級篇之整合ehcache緩存框架 2017-09-01 0 Comments 1,671 Views 0 Times 一、前言 MyBatis為我們提供了Cache接口,也提供了一些實現類,進入Cache接口源碼,可以看到緩存對於MyBatis ...
mybatis整合ehcache緩存框架的使用 mybaits的二級緩存是mapper范圍級別,除了在SqlMapConfig.xml設置二級緩存的總開關,還要在具體的mapper.xml中開啟二級緩存。 .開啟mybatis的二級緩存 在核心配置文件SqlMapConfig.xml中加入 .導入ehcache相關jar包 ehcache core . . .jar mybatis ehcache ...
2017-01-05 10:41 4 14149 推薦指數:
MyBatis高級篇之整合ehcache緩存框架 2017-09-01 0 Comments 1,671 Views 0 Times 一、前言 MyBatis為我們提供了Cache接口,也提供了一些實現類,進入Cache接口源碼,可以看到緩存對於MyBatis ...
z這里只講ssm整合ehcache緩存,對於還不了解ssm的童鞋,請先瀏覽ssm整合那篇 EhCache 是一個純Java的進程內緩存框架,具有快速、精干等特點,是Hibernate中默認的CacheProvider。Ehcache是一種廣泛使用的開源Java分布式緩存。主要面向通用緩存 ...
Ehcache在很多項目中都出現過,用法也比較簡單。一般的加些配置就可以了,而且Ehcache可以對頁面、對象、數據進行緩存,同時支持集群/分布式緩存。如果整合Spring、Hibernate也非常的簡單,Spring對Ehcache的支持也非常好。EHCache支持內存和磁盤的緩存,支持 ...
1.1 什么是查詢緩存 mybatis提供查詢緩存,用於減輕數據壓力,提高數據庫性能。 mybaits提供一級緩存,和二級緩存。 一級緩存是SqlSession級別的緩存。在操作數據庫時需要構造 sqlSession對象,在對象中有一個(內存區域 ...
1、CacheManager Spring Boot默認集成CacheManager,如下包所示: 可以看出springboot自動配置了 JcacheCacheConfiguratio ...
目的: Mybatis整合Ehcache實現二級緩存 Mybatis整合Redis實現二級緩存 Mybatis整合ehcache實現二級緩存 ssm中整合ehcache 在POM中導入相關依賴 修改日志配置,因為ehcache使用 ...
EhCache是一個比較成熟的Java緩存框架,最早從hibernate發展而來, 是進程中的緩存系統,它提供了用內存,磁盤文件存儲,以及分布式存儲方式等多種靈活的cache管理方案,快速簡單。 Springboot對ehcache的使用非常支持,所以在Springboot中只需做些配置就可使用 ...
ehcache是一個分布式緩存框架。 1 分布緩存 我們系統為了提高系統並發,性能、一般對系統進行分布式部署(集群部署方式) 不使用分布緩存,緩存的數據在各各服務單獨存儲,不方便系統 開發。所以要使用分布式緩存對緩存數據進行集中管理。 mybatis無法實現分布式緩存 ...